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Southend East to Salisbury start from £56.70 one way, or £57.70 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Southend East to Salisbury are available for £68.00 one way, or £98.70 return

Facilities and Amenities

Southend East station is equipped with an array of facilities to cater to your travel needs. Whether you're purchasing your ticket or collecting one bought online, services are available with convenient opening hours. From Monday to Friday, the ticket office opens from 05:15 to 18:00, while weekend hours vary slightly. You can find accessible ticket machines and a helpful induction loop, ensuring a smooth experience for everyone.

For those seeking assistance, helpful station staff are available Monday through Friday from 06:00 to 19:30. You can find customer help points and detailed screens with departure information along with regular announcements to keep you up to date. The installation of CCTV across the station ensures a safe environment for all passengers.

Accessibility Considerations

Accessibility options are robust, particularly with step-free access available to London-bound platform 1. However, some areas may have limitations. There are accessible ticket machines and toilets on-site, along with ramp access for those boarding trains. Although there's no wheelchair availability or accessible taxis at the station, these facilities are compensated for by attentive staff willing to offer support.

Amenities for Comfort and Convenience

For comfort while waiting, you have access to cozy waiting rooms located on platform 1, open until late evening during weekdays. Refreshments are available, although food and drink options might be limited, with no shops or ATMs present. Thanks to public Wi-Fi, passengers can stay connected while they wait.

Facilities and Amenities

Salisbury Train Station boasts a range of amenities dedicated to enhancing your travel experience. The ticket office operates from early morning at 5:30 AM until 8:00 PM on weekdays, with slightly adjusted hours on weekends. This ensures ample time to purchase or collect tickets. The station is well-equipped with ticket machines that cater to accessible needs and allow for easy ticket collection from online purchases. For those using smartcards, the station provides issuance and validation services right on site.

Travelers with accessibility needs will be pleased to find step-free access to all platforms, complemented by ramps and staff assistance to ensure seamless mobility throughout the station. Accessible toilets, heated waiting rooms, and seating areas are available to provide added comfort. Although there is no luggage storage, other services include public Wi-Fi and ATM machines, making the station a convenient location for travelers.

Accessibility and Support

The station is committed to ensuring accessibility for all passengers. This includes the presence of accessible ticket machines and step-free access to platforms. A powered wheelchair operated by station staff is also available for enhanced assistance. While there are a few dedicated accessible parking spaces, it is advisable to contact South Western Railway's Customer Service Centre for any specific accessibility concerns, ensuring your journey is as smooth as possible.

Travel Connections

Once you step out of the station, moving around Salisbury couldn't be easier. The station forecourt, just off South Western Road, serves as a convenient spot for rail replacement services. For those eyeing bus services, detailed travel information is readily available for download in a printable format, aiding in planning your onward journey without a hitch. While the station itself lacks taxi ranks, you'll find local taxi services ready to whisk you away to your next destination.
